Gynaecological ultrasound

During your routine gynaecology appointment, Dr Lerm may conduct a gynaecological ultrasound to get a better view of the internal organs, in this case, the uterus, ovaries and fallopian tubes. Using high-frequency sound waves which are reflected back, Dr Lerm will be able to diagnose better, conditions related to the cervix, fallopian tubes, ovaries, uterus, bladder, or monitor the health of the reproductive organs.  A gynaecological ultrasound may be done transabdominally or transvaginally to find the cause of abnormal uterine bleeding, assess infertility issues accurately or diagnose possible endometriosis, polycystic ovaries or the cause of pelvic pain.
